The war in Ukraine has long gone beyond the classic battlefield - General Greco
09.05.25

Ukraine must form a strategic security model combining military, information and economic components, as this is key to winning the war.

This was shared by Mario Greco, Senior Strategic Advisor, Global Foresight Strategies (retired Brigadier ITA Army General) at the 17th Annual Kyiv Security Forum “UA: UNITE AGAIN TO DEFEAT THE GLOBAL AGGRESSOR”, organized by the Arseniy Yatsenyuk Foundation “Open Ukraine”.

Ukraine and its partners develop an integrated response to Russian aggression. The battlefield is not the only front. Battlefield approach applies to information space, economic situation, and social stability. And it is where the future of this war is determined,” said Mario Greco.

According to him, modern warfare has dramatically changed - it exhausts not only armies, but fatigues societies. In order to survive, Ukraine is required to master new systems of strategic thinking at the national and each individual citizen’s levels.

We must design not an action plan, but a flexible response system. This will allow Ukraine not only to win, but to guarantee a long-term security for all of Europe,” the strategic advisor said.

In conclusion, the General expressed confidence in Ukraine’s ability to win this war:
The future belongs to Ukraine. The new strategic model that is being formed today will make any future aggression impossible,” Mario Greco concluded.

The Kyiv Security Forum, organized by the Arseniy Yatsenyuk’s Open Ukraine Foundation, is the main platform in this country to discuss issues of war and peace, national and global security
